Key Differences
Thermacell Backpacker (A) is a portable, scent-free mosquito repeller with about 15 ft protection and up to 16 hours of repellency, making it suited for personal outdoor use and backpacking; outtkitywi Solar Mole Repellent (B) is a solar-powered, waterproof groundhog/mole deterrent designed for yard coverage using low-frequency pulses and requires spacing of roughly 70 ft between units. Choose A for compact, DEET-free mosquito protection; choose B for solar-powered yard pest control against moles and gophers
